KEY WEST, Fla. – Key West Police are taking a look for a man who used to be stuck on digital camera vandalizing the historic Southernmost Point Buoy.
Officers have footage of a man they mentioned used to be noticed vandalizing the buoy on Friday.
Anyone with information is requested to name the Key West Police Department at 305-809-1000.

It isn’t the primary time vandals have been stuck defacing the landmark.
In Jan. 2022, two males have been arrested and charged with felony mischief after police say they set a Christmas tree on hearth inflicting damages of greater than $5,000.
